How they compare
Seychelles currently reports 5.96 units per square kilometre against 5.64 units per square kilometre in Saint Kitts and Nevis, a difference of 0.32 units per square kilometre.
That makes Seychelles's figure about 1.1 times Saint Kitts and Nevis's.
The two have swapped places 3 times across 63 shared years of data; in 1961 it was Saint Kitts and Nevis ahead.
Seychelles ranks 52nd and Saint Kitts and Nevis ranks 55th of 216 countries.
Across the 7 decades both report, Seychelles averaged higher in 2 and Saint Kitts and Nevis in 5.
Head to head by decade
| Decade | Seychelles | Saint Kitts and Nevis | Difference | Ahead |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 1960s | 1.58 units per square kilometre | 2.6 units per square kilometre | 1.02 units per square kilometre | Saint Kitts and Nevis |
| 1970s | 1.85 units per square kilometre | 2.61 units per square kilometre | 0.753 units per square kilometre | Saint Kitts and Nevis |
| 1980s | 2.06 units per square kilometre | 2.85 units per square kilometre | 0.793 units per square kilometre | Saint Kitts and Nevis |
| 1990s | 2.48 units per square kilometre | 2.18 units per square kilometre | 0.2998 units per square kilometre | Seychelles |
| 2000s | 2.45 units per square kilometre | 2.2 units per square kilometre | 0.2441 units per square kilometre | Seychelles |
| 2010s | 3.21 units per square kilometre | 3.74 units per square kilometre | 0.5285 units per square kilometre | Saint Kitts and Nevis |
| 2020s | 5.24 units per square kilometre | 5.74 units per square kilometre | 0.5001 units per square kilometre | Saint Kitts and Nevis |
Averages of every year both report within each decade.

About this data
Population ages 60-64, female divided by Land area (sq. km), matched on country and year. Neither publisher issues this ratio as a series; it is computed here from both.
